Excited to see our first ground-up residential project on a unique site in Silverlake get this nice feature from Dwell
“Apurva Pande and Chinmaya Misra, the husband-and-wife duo behind CHA:COL, responded to the owners’ needs with a three-step dwelling, where each level precisely addresses the topography to avoid the need for elevators or excessive switchback stairs.”
